#dfc7b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dfc7bd is composed of 87.5% red, 78%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.8% magenta, 15.2%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 17.6 degrees, a saturation of 34.7% and a lightness of 80.8%. #dfc7bd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#bf8f7b.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#dfc7b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dfc7bd has RGB values of R:223, G:199,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.11, Y:0.15,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14665661.
